It fell out of the large pocket of my hunting vest.  The clip on the back of the unit was a large flat one made to hold a wide belt and must have slipped off the thin fabric of the pocket.  I had rain pants on over my jeans so my belt was covered.  With it in the pocket I could look at and use it easily, but it slipped out.  It was not tied by a lanyard.  It will be from now on.   
The hand/held unit of the Garmen Alpha System came with a two part, swiveling belt clip which I used at first, but it was made to hold a narrower belt than I use.  Then once it was stressed too much and the parts separated and couldn't be put together again.  I called Garmin and they sent me - free - a replacement for the original and another single piece clip that holds a wider belt.  Whichever kind you use, always use the lanyard.
